Storage of an appliance indoors is only permissible if the cylinder is disconnected and removed
from the appliance. When the appliance is not in use, it should be covered and stored in a dry,
dust-free environment.
The gas cylinder should not be dropped or handled roughly! If the appliance is not in use, the
cylinder must be disconnected. Replace the protective cap on the cylinder after disconnecting the
cylinder from the appliance.
Cylinders must be stored outdoors in an upright position and out of the reach of children. The
cylinder must never be stored where temperatures can reach over 122°F (50°C). Do not store
the cylinder near ames, pilot lights or other sources of ignition. DO NOT SMOKE NEAR A GAS
CYLINDER.
This appliance is designed for use outdoors, away from any ammable materials. It is important
that there are no overhead obstructions and that there is a minimum distance of 3 feet (90cm) from
the side or rear of the appliance. It is important that the ventilation openings of the appliance are
not obstructed. The barbecue must be used on a level, stable surface. The appliance should be
protected from direct drafts and positioned or protected against direct penetration by any trickling
water (e.g. rain).

Connection to Appliance
Before connection, ensure that there is no debris caught in the head of the gas cylinder, regulator,
burner, and burner ports. Spiders and insects can nest within and clog the burner/venturi tube at
the orice. A clogged burner can lead to a re beneath the appliance.
Clean burner holes with a heavy-duty pipe cleaner.
Fit the hose to the appliance using a spanner to tighten it onto the connection thread. If the
hose is replaced it must be secured to the appliance and regulator connections with hose clips.
Disconnect the regulator from the cylinder (according to the directions supplied with the regulator)
when the appliance is not in use.
The appliance must be used in a well ventilated area. Do not obstruct the ow of combustion air to
the burner when in use. ONLY USE THIS APPLIANCE OUTDOORS.
